2

我为显示项目创建了一个布局,我想稍后在代码中添加这个布局。有点像你为列表项创建了布局,但我的问题是我不需要列表。起初我只有一个项目,然后如果用户添加某物,我想显示另一个项目。有人可以帮我这样做吗?谢谢

4

1 回答 1

3

检查此代码段。这可以给你一些想法。

    // this is Layout to which you want to add 
   LinearLayout myLayout = (LinearLayout) findViewById(R.id.my_layout);
   // this is what u want to add. I defined this in a layout file my_field.xml 
   View  itemView = LayoutInflater.from(context).inflate(R.layout.my_field,null, false);
   // add it to Layout 
   myLayout.addView(itemView);
于 2012-05-08T15:26:31.580 回答